dc.description.abstractFunctionality and sustainability do not have to be mutually exclusive. To demonstrate this, I devoted my Master’s Thesis to explore circular design approaches. My extensive design based research resulted in a new development of a fully circular alpine sport jacket. The 3-layer hardshell jacket mono_alpin is designed for alpine sports and forms the intersection between sustainability and sports performance. As a mono-material design, the whole jacket is made of only a single polymer. By implementing innovative welding technologies, mono_alpin can be integrated into a fully circular, hence sustainable production and recycling process. “Mountains have inspired me since childhood.
